Offshore Geotechnical Engineer

Kingston upon Thames, London

12-month renewable contract

As Offshore Geotechnical Engineer you will be responsible for planning, executing, and interpreting geotechnical investigations to support the design and installation of offshore structures, including wind turbine foundations, oil & gas platforms, subsea pipelines, and seabed installations. The role involves interpretation, data analysis, and foundation design/installation recommendations while ensuring compliance with industry standards and project requirements.

Responsibilities
  • Plan Offshore site investigations by defining scopes of work and selecting appropriate sampling/testing methods (e.g., CPT, boreholes).
  • Analyse soil data to interpret lab results and derive geotechnical parameters like shear strength and stiffness.
  • Prepare Technical Reports, compile Geotechnical Interpretive Reports (GIRs) and Foundation Design Reports (FDRs).
  • Support foundation design by providing input for piles, suction caissons and shallow foundations.
  • Perform Pile Analysis, calculate axial/lateral capacities and assess installation feasibility.
  • Assist Engineering Phases, contribute to FEED and detailed design stages with geotechnical expertise.
  • Ensure standards compliance following ISO, API, DNV codes and client specifications.
  • Manage Geotechnical Risks, participate in HAZID/HAZOP and review third-party deliverables.
  • Uphold Safety & Quality, align with Saipem's HSEQ policies and maintain personal and team safety.
  • Coordinate & collaborate with engineering teams and report findings to stakeholders.
